Construction Supervisor
Location : Texas, Houston
Refer job # VDJR337543
 
Job Responsibilities and Requirements: Job Summary: Responsible for supervising and monitoring Specialist, Technicians, and contractors as well as the safety and progress of Construction personnel. Negotiates and monitors progress on new build, rebuild, extension, expansion, design, and planning. Coordinates and supervises the daily activities of business support, technical, or production staff who perform tasks in the same function. Sets priorities for the team. Assigns tasks and checks work at regular intervals. Customarily and regularly directs the work of at least two or more other full-time employees or their equivalent. Core Responsibilities: - Supervises direct and functional reports. Coaches and monitors performance of employees to established goals and objectives. - Inspects the quality of work of employees and contractors regularly, ensuring that all standards (federal, state, and Company) are followed. - Develops and implements appropriate methods, practices, policies, and procedures. Informs employees of changed processes. - Develops and assigns work schedules. - Ensures that resources (i.e. vehicles, equipment, and inventory) are maintained in proper working order. Assists with the coordination of projects. - Tracks all activity for Construction and reports accordingly. - Plans all facets of the construction process, rendering decision on workflow, production planning and control, and material and labor cost control. - Acts as liaison with appropriate Company Engineering personnel, Company consultants, and vendors. - Reviews and/or submits contractor invoices for approval. - Practices Company safety policies and procedures and ensures they are followed. - Consistent exercise of independent judgment and discretion in matters of significance. - Regular, consistent and punctual attendance. Must be able to work nights and weekends, variable schedule(s) as necessary. - Other duties and responsibilities as assigned. Job Specification: - Bachelors Degree or Equivalent - Generally requires 4-7 years related experience is an EOE/Veterans/Disabled/LGBT employer.
